An in-depth look at Russia's offensive cyber capabilities, their potential use in Ukraine, the limitations of cyber power, and implications for the West
Context & Ripple Effects
Lawfare's assessment ran two days before the invasion, cataloguing an offensive apparatus that had been building for years — the same campaign tied to earlier attacks on the Polish stock exchange and a German steel plant — while arguing that cyber power has hard strategic limits.
What followed split the difference: weeks in, Foreign Affairs rated cyberattacks on government, military, logistics, and critical infrastructure as Russia's biggest military success of the war so far, yet a quiet partnership between US tech companies, NATO intelligence agencies, and Ukrainian hackers kept the offensive from proving decisive — precisely the constraint this analysis flagged.
First-order effects
- For Ukraine and NATO planners, the piece lands as a pre-war targeting preview: Russia's espionage-grade footholds in government, military, logistics, and infrastructure networks make those systems the first targets once hostilities begin.
- It also hands Western policymakers a caution rooted in the analysis itself — cyber operations complement but cannot substitute for kinetic force, tempering any expectation that digital retaliation alone could deter the invasion.
Second-order effects
- Once the invasion confirms the threat, the old restraint against hacking Russian targets dissolves and the country is hit by an unprecedented wave of retaliatory cyberattacks, ending its prior off-limits status.
- US tech companies, NATO intelligence agencies, and Ukrainian hackers form a defensive partnership that blunts Russia's offensive capabilities, turning private-sector visibility into a military asset mid-conflict.
Third-order effects
- A year in, Ukraine and its allies mount an unprecedented cyberdefense against Russian wiper malware even as observers credit Moscow's cyber campaign as its best-performing military effort — evidence that offensive cyber power excels at disruption but cannot decide wars.
- If the pattern holds, wartime cyber conflict structurally favors federated defense — states, companies, and volunteer hackers sharing telemetry in real time — and the pre-war assumption that offensive cyber dominance converts into strategic leverage weakens across Western planning.
The trend: Great-power cyber conflict is shifting from covert, deniable espionage campaigns toward open wartime operations whose effectiveness depends less on offensive capability than on how quickly defenders federate.
